(define-public blacksmith
(package
(name "blacksmith")
(version "0.0.1")
(source (origin
(method git-fetch)
(uri (git-reference
(url "https://github.com/comsec-group/blacksmith")
(commit version)))
(file-name (git-file-name name version))
(sha256
(base32
"0kyp71wndf527dgza5iks5m5vj543mvxp5w7cjd8x0pilmd1xrls"))
(modules '((guix build utils)))
(snippet `(begin
(delete-file-recursively "external")
(substitute* "CMakeLists.txt"
(("add_subdirectory\\(external\\)") "")
(("[ \t]*FetchContent_MakeAvailable\\(asmjit\\)")
(string-append
"find_package(asmjit)\n"
"find_package(nlohmann_json)")))))))
(build-system cmake-build-system)
(arguments
`(#:tests? #f ;no test-suite
#:imported-modules
((guix build copy-build-system)
,@%cmake-build-system-modules)
#:modules
(((guix build copy-build-system) #:prefix copy:)
(guix build cmake-build-system)
(guix build utils))
#:phases
(modify-phases %standard-phases
(add-after 'unpack 'fix-build
(lambda _
(substitute* "CMakeLists.txt"
;; Use default C++ standard instead.
(("cxx_std_17") "")
;; This project tries to link argagg library, which doesn't
;; exist, as argagg project is a single header file.
(("argagg") ""))))
(replace 'install
(lambda args
(apply (assoc-ref copy:%standard-phases 'install)
#:install-plan
'(("." "bin" #:include ("blacksmith"))
("." "lib" #:include-regexp ("\\.a$")))
args))))))
(native-inputs
(list pkg-config))
(inputs
(list argagg asmjit nlohmann-json))
(home-page "https://comsec.ethz.ch/research/dram/blacksmith")
(synopsis "Rowhammer fuzzer with non-uniform and frequency-based patterns")
(description
"Blacksmith is an implementation of Rowhammer fuzzer that crafts novel
non-uniform Rowhammer access patterns based on the concepts of frequency,
phase, and amplitude. It is able to bypass recent @acronym{TRR, Target Row
Refresh}in-DRAM mitigations effectively and as such can trigger bit flips.")
(license license:expat)))
(define-public gallia
(package
(name "gallia")
(version "2.0.0b2")
(source
(origin
(method git-fetch)
(uri (git-reference
(url "https://github.com/Fraunhofer-AISEC/gallia")
(commit (string-append "v" version))))
(file-name (git-file-name name version))
(sha256
(base32 "0bf9zq89dcnnm8ir322l69assrhxrspa97m7yk153q0vv9vib6q9"))))
(build-system pyproject-build-system)
(arguments
(list
#:build-backend "poetry.core.masonry.api" ;XXX: python-uv-build is required
;; NOTE: Test steps are sourced from GitHub Actions attached to the
;; project. This is a minimal test suite, more precise tests require
;; setting up local service with Bats (Bash Automated Testing System)
;; <https://bats-core.readthedocs.io/en/stable/>. bs
#:test-flags #~(list "tests/pytest")))
(native-inputs
(list python-poetry-core
python-pygit2
python-pytest
python-pytest-asyncio))
(inputs
(list python-aiofiles
python-aiosqlite
python-argcomplete
python-can
python-construct
python-exitcode
python-httpx
python-more-itertools
python-msgspec
python-platformdirs
python-psutil
python-pydantic-2
python-pygit2
python-tabulate
python-zstandard))
(home-page "https://github.com/Fraunhofer-AISEC/gallia")
(synopsis "Extendable Pentesting Framework")
(description
"Gallia is an extendable pentesting framework with the focus on the
automotive domain. The scope of the toolchain is conducting penetration tests
from a single ECU up to whole cars.")
(license license:apsl2)))
